Solid phase sandwich ELISA for the determination of human Fibroblast Growth Factor 23 (FGF23) in human serum or EDTA plasma. For research use only, not for use in diagnostic procedures.
The kit can measure both intact FGF23 and FGF23 contained in the C-terminal fragment. 
FGF23 is a hormone that lowers serum phosphate levels by acting on the Klotho–FGFR complex, inhibiting phosphate reabsorption in the renal proximal tubules and suppressing intestinal phosphate absorption by reducing circulating levels of active vitamin D.
In chronic kidney disease (CKD), FGF23 levels are known to increase as kidney function declines to prevent phosphate accumulation. As CKD progresses, the ability of FGF23 and parathyroid hormone (PTH) to suppress phosphate reabsorption reaches its limit, thus increasing the risk of hyperphosphatemia and secondary hyperparathyroidism. Therefore, measuring FGF23 levels is important for studying CKD and secondary hyperparathyroidism. It is also considered useful for researching bone-related disorders such as hypophosphatemic rickets and osteomalacia.
